A lot of the old testament is explaining wtf is going on with the Israelites as well as explaining the geneology of Jesus Christ (hence the begats) linking him to King David, first God-chosen king of Israel. During the book of Judges, a lot of enemies of Israel were causing major issues, so God chose warriors (or Judges) to fight them back. Samson, probably the most well-known, is a Judge.
From https://www.bibleref.com/Judges/19/Judges-19-23.html
> What does Judges 19:23 mean?
> Judges ends by describing its era as one in which everyone in Israel did whatever they wanted to do, without regard for law or for God (Judges 21:25). In other words, the people stopped following God's commands about what was right and what was evil. They defined right and wrong as they went along, based on what seemed good to them in the moment. This was exactly what God warned would happen if they took on the depraved evils of the Canaanites (Deuteronomy 12:29ā32). The events of this story tragically parallel those of Lot in Sodom (Genesis 19:2ā7).

The act is condemned by the rest of Israel, and it sparks a Civil War, detailed in the next chapter.
The Bible consideres this very fucked up, and God leads the armies of Israel to triumph over Benjamin and ultimately Gibeah in retribution.
And then the Israelites feel bad about genociding the Benjaminites, spare the last 600 men, but since they vowed to never give them any of their own women they massacre the men from another tribe and offer their women to the Benjaminites. I mean, it kinda does. But mainly in the sense that it showcases how even the people who are so called "champions of God" during this time still commit vile acts because they "do what is right in their own eyes", which is a running theme throughout that book (like how the judges chosen get generally progressively worse, as Samson blatantly breaks both the letter and spirit of the law constantly, but are still better than most in comparison)
Not to mention that people who participated in said evil (like the levite who threw his escaped concubine/sex slave to the mob of rapists) do not face earthly consequences.
